Also of note this was the deepest USAAF bombers had ever flown into Germany since the start of the war. Only 37 B-17\u2019s recorded a bomb strike on the primary targets, yet the mission was rated as a good result. After the mission at 0910 hrs the outbound formation of bombers was intercepted by Fw190 fighters of II.\/JG 11 near the North Sea coast and after a 20 minute engagement claimed 12 B-17s. Luftwaffe pilot Unteroffizier Wilhelm Fest&#8217;s rocket struck the the \u201cLady Susie II\u201d (<a href=\"https:\/\/b17flyingfortress.de\/en\/b17\/42-30257-lady-susie-ii\/\">#42-30257<\/a>), and the aircraft lost control and collided with \u201cBetty Boom\u201d (<a href=\"https:\/\/b17flyingfortress.de\/en\/b17\/42-3316-betty-boom-aka-big-stinky\/\">#42-3316<\/a>) piloted by 2Lt. Wiliam Storr, and subsequently into the flight path of \u201cRoundtrip Ticket\u201d (#42-30285). All three aircraft went down into the North Sea west of Sylt, near the island of Helgoland (54\u00b030&#8217;0&#8243;N \/ 7\u00b045&#8217;0&#8243;E).
